Output 81e570ccce616bbcab317ca61aa542e779a2a0cdc33f0a5f36513b77b64cea0f:1

value
575477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9f39e60d7d0d86124565076181118a078314976 OP_EQUAL
address
3P23DALiMMuekuTAQkkZ5WU7hhvaMS29aP
transaction
81e570ccce616bbcab317ca61aa542e779a2a0cdc33f0a5f36513b77b64cea0f